For ages 8–10

Low observed concern in the sample

CaseyNeistat scores 89 out of 100 for ages 8-10. The sampled videos produced a high score using the ages 8-10 rubric, with relatively few observed concerns. The sampled videos did not show a recurring high-concern pattern. A positive pattern was educational or thought-provoking material appears in multiple sampled videos.

Positive patterns in the sample
  • Educational or thought-provoking material appears in multiple sampled videos.
  • Perseverance, resilience, or healthy challenge appears in multiple sampled videos.
  • Kindness, empathy, or supportive relationships appear in multiple sampled videos.
  • Humor or playful interaction appears in multiple sampled videos.
Things a parent may want to know
  • Contains a brief mention of a brand sponsorship and product promotion.
  • Some casual informal language but no strong profanity or offensive terms.
  • Mentions an air conditioner catching fire, which could be concerning but is not shown or detailed.
  • Includes some mild informal language and casual speech, but no strong language or inappropriate content.
  • Contains descriptions of potentially frightening flood conditions and emergency situations.

popular · standard video77/100

NYC is Under Water

Score for ages 8–10 · Mild observed concern in the sample
  • Contains descriptions of potentially frightening flood conditions and emergency situations.
  • Mentions a child in a risky environment, which might concern sensitive viewers.
  • Includes some mild stress and urgency in tone related to emergency and safety.

Read this score correctly

A channel assessment is a starting point, not a guarantee.

The assessment evaluates observable patterns in the sampled videos. It does not cover private or deleted videos, comments, recommendations, livestream behavior, visual-only moments that cannot be reliably identified, or every upload.
